Trintech Group PLC and Visa International, announced a strategic partnership to jointly develop the next generation of ePayment solutions to speed the global adoption of secure mobile commerce.
The alliance follows Trintech’s announcement today of the launch of PayWare mAccess, the company’s secure payment solution designed specifically for mobile devices, as well as a strategic collaboration with Phone.com. PayWare mAccess allows for “one touch” payment and real time authentication of user while shopping using mobile phones and other non-PC devices.
The partnership ensures that consumers can purchase from mobile devices with the assurance of the trusted Visa brand and secure, convenient technology from Trintech. By leveraging the form filling capabilities of PayWare mAccess secured with a secret PIN code, merchants and consumers can buy and sell with greater confidence. The two companies have committed to work together to extend the products capabilities to support stronger authentication mechanisms including smart cards and the SET Secure Electronic Transaction? standard, with the aim of delivering guaranteed mobile commerce transactions to the benefit of consumers and merchants worldwide. In addition, the two companies have committed to promote industry-wide standards for this new medium, as well as building support for new payment types, such as PIN based debit.

About Visa
As the “World’s Best Way to Pay,” Visa is the world’s leading payment brand and the largest payment system worldwide with more volume than all other major payment cards combined. Visa plays a pivotal role in advancing new payment products and technologies to benefit its 21,000 member financial institutions and their cardholders. Visa has more than 80 smart card programs in 35 countries and on the Internet, with 23 million Visa chip cards, including eight million Visa Cash cards. Visa is pioneering SET Secure Electronic Transaction? programs to enable and advance Internet commerce. There are over one billion Visa, Visa Electron, Interlink, PLUS and Visa Cash cards, which generate more than US$1.65 trillion in annual volume. Visa-branded cards are accepted at over 19 million worldwide locations, including at more than 627,000 ATMs in the Visa Global ATM Network.

About SET
SET – Secure Electronic Transaction – is a technical specification for securing payment card transactions over open networks such as the Internet. SET maintains the confidentiality of messages, ensures that messages are not amended by unauthorized people, and authenticates the parties involved in a transaction so that both cardholders and merchants are assured that the other is genuine. SET was developed by Visa and MasterCard, with participation from several technology companies, including Microsoft, IBM, NetScape, SAIC, GTE, Terisa Systems and VeriSign.
